The history of the genus Prunus is one of continual changes. Of the botanists who have done most toward classifying plants, Ray, Tournefort, Dillenius and Boerhaave, pre-Linnaean botanists, placed only the plum in Prunus. Linnaeus adopted the name used by his predecessors for the plum alone, for a genus in which he also placed plums and cherries. Adanson and Jussieu returned to the pre-Linnaean classification but Gaertner followed the grouping of Linnaeus. Necker, DeCandolle, Roemer and Decaisne held that the plum alone belongs in Prunus. Bentham & Hooker, Gray and his co-workers in the several revisions of his botany, and Engler & Prantl, great authorities of the Nineteenth Century, extend the genus to include all of the stone-fruits. On the other hand, Britton and Brown, in their recent flora of northern United States and of Canada restrict the group to plums and cherries. Horticulturists have been less divided in their opinions than the botanists and have very generally placed all of the stone-fruits in one genus. The diversity of views as to what plants belong in Prunus, indicated above, suggests that the differences separating the several stone-fruits may not be many nor very distinct. This is true, and makes necessary a discussion of the characters which distinguish these fruits.
The flowers of true plums are borne on stems in fascicled umbels and appear either before the leaves or with or after them. Flowers of the cultivated cherries are similarly borne, though the fascicles are corymbose rather than umbelliferous. But apricot, peach and almond flowers are stemless or nearly so and solitary or borne in pairs appearing before the leaves.
The fruits of plums and cherries are globular or oblong, fleshy, very juicy, with smooth or slightly hairy skins. Peaches, apricots and almonds are more sulcate or grooved than plums and cherries and the first two have juicy flesh, but that of the almond is dry and hard or skin-like, splitting at maturity thereby liberating the stone; these last three fruits are distinguished from plums and cherries by having very pubescent or velvety skins though rarely, as in the nectarine, a botanical variety of the peach, and in a few cultivated apricots, the skins are smooth.
The stone of the plum is usually compressed, longer than broad, smooth or roughened, thickish and with an acute margin along the ventral suture and thinnish or grooved on the dorsal suture. The stone of the cherry is usually globular, always much thickened, smooth or a very little roughened, ridged and grooved on the ventral suture, with a thin, scarcely raised sharp margin on the dorsal suture. The stone of the apricot is similar to that of the plum though thicker walled, with a more conspicuous winged margin, and is sometimes pitted. The stone of the peach is compressed, usually with very thick walls, much roughened and deeply pitted. In the almond the stone resembles in general characters the peach-stone, but all almond shells are more or less porous and often fibrous on the inner surfaces. The stone is the part for which the almond is cultivated and is most variable, the chief differences being that some have thick hard shells and others thin soft shells.
The leaves of plums are convolute, or rolled up, in the bud. Cherry, peach and almond leaves are conduplicate, that is are folded lengthwise along the midrib in bud while the leaves of the apricot, like those of the plum, are convolute. The manner in which the leaves are packed in the bud is a fine mark of distinction in stone-fruits. In size and shape of leaves, as well as in the finer marks of these organs, the botanist and pomologist find much to aid in distinguishing species and varieties but little that holds in separating the sub-genera. The last statement holds true with the floral organs also.
The near affinity of the stone-fruits is further shown by the fact that plums and apricots, plums and cherries, and the several species of each of the distinct fruits inter-hybridize without much difficulty. It is a fact well-known that hybrids often surpass their parents in vigor of plant and in productiveness and this has proved true with most of the hybrids in Prunus of which we have accounts, thereby giving promise of improved forms of these plants through hybridizing. The great variation in wild and cultivated native plums is possibly due to more or less remote hybridity.
Prunus is a most variable genus. This is indicated by the several sub-genera, the large number of species and the various arrangements of these groups by different authors. At their extremes sub-genera and species are very distinct, but outside of the normal types, and sometimes in several directions, there are often outstanding forms which establish well-graded connections with neighboring groups. For example, among the American plums there are but few species between which and some other there are not intermediate forms that make the two species difficult to distinguish under some conditions. There is also a wide range of variation within the species. The modifications within the species are oftentimes such as to change greatly the aspect of the plant; the trees may be dwarf or luxuriant, smooth or pubescent; may differ in branching habit, in leaf-form, in size and color of the flowers, in the time of opening of leaf and flower-buds, in color, shape, size, flesh, flavor and time of ripening of fruit, in the stone and in all such characters as climate and soil environment would be liable to modify.
This inherent variability is one of the strong assets of the genus as a cultivated group of plants, for it allows not only a great number of kinds of fruits and of species but a great number of varieties. Besides, it gives to the genus great adaptiveness to cultural environment, in accordance with climate, location, soil and the handling of the trees. The cultivator is able to modify, too, the characters of members of the genus to a high degree in the production of new forms, but few, if any, groups of plants having produced as many cultivated varieties as Prunus.
The genus Prunus is preeminent in horticulture, furnishing all of the so-called stone-fruits, fruits which for variety, delicious flavor and beauty of appearance, probably surpass those of any other genus, and which, fresh or dried, are most valuable human foods. The seeds of one of the fruits belonging to Prunus, the almond, are commercially important, both for direct consumption and for the oil which is pressed from them; in India a similar oil is obtained from the seeds of peaches and apricots, while in Europe an oil from the seeds of the Mahaleb cherry is used in making perfumes. Various cordials are made from the fruits of the several species, as kirschwasser and maraschino from cherries, zwetschenwasser and raki from plums, and peach brandy from the peach; while fruits and seeds of the several species are soaked in spirits for food, drink and medicinal purposes. The bitter astringent bark and leaves are more or less used in medicine as is also the gum secreted from the trunks of nearly all the species and which, known as cerisin, is used in various trades. The wood of all of the arborescent species is more or less valuable for lumber, for cabinet-making and other domestic purposes.
